Операционные системы для смартфонов

Автор работы: Пользователь скрыл имя, 18 Декабря 2011 в 18:51, реферат

Описание работы

Идеи объединения функциональности сотового телефона и карманного персонального компьютера появились практически сразу после появления первых карманных персональных компьютеров в начале 90-х годов XX века. Первой подобной попыткой считается телефон IBM Simon, впервые представленный публике в качестве концепта в 1992 году компанией IBM. В1994 году данный аппарат был выпущен в продажу американским сотовым оператором Bell South.

Содержание работы

1. История смартфонов и коммуникаторов 3
2. Особенность смартфонов 7
3. Отличия между смартфонами и куомуникаторами 8
4. Наиболее распространенные операционные системы 9
5. Symbian 10
6. Windows Mobile 11
7. Palm OS 11
8. Android 12
9. Альтернативные прошивки 12
Литература 16

Файлы: 1 файл

ОС для смартфонов.docx

— 63.69 Кб (Скачать файл)

       В середине 2007 года компания Apple выпустила бесклавиатурный аппарат iPhone. Аппарат не отличался функциональностью (например, отсутствовала возможность MMS-сообщений, передачи файлов посредством Bluetooth и т. п.), единственным аппаратным новшеством был способ управления устройством двумя пальцами (Multi-Touch). Однако емкостной экран, невиданный до той поры тактильный пользовательский интерфейс (кинетическая прокрутка, мультитач и т. п.), создающий ощущение управления изображением на экране движениями пальцев, и агрессивная рекламная кампания сделали это устройство хитом продаж. Следует отметить, что изначально операционная система iPhone была закрытой, среда разработки приложений iPhone SDK для сторонних разработчиков появилась только в начале 2008 года. Смартфон от Apple привлёк значительное внимание, многие производители выпустили телефоны и коммуникаторы с интерфейсом, ориентированным на управление пальцами. Часто анонс таких аппаратов освещался в прессе как появление «убийцы iPhone».

       В конце 2007 года компанией Google была анонсирована открытая мобильная платформа Android, основанная на ядре Linux, и была сформирована группа компаний Open Handset Alliance (OHA), целью которой является разработка открытых стандартов для мобильных устройств.

       В середине 2008 года компания Google объявляет  об открытии исходных кодов Android [2].

       Компания Nokia также объявляет о намерении  открыть исходный код Symbian OS и начинает процесс покупки полного пакета акций Symbian, с целью образования  некоммерческой организации Symbian Foundation. Процесс покупки был завершен 2 декабря 2008 года. Предполагается, что  унифицированная открытая платформа Symbian появится в 2010 году.

       В 2008 году Apple представила обновлённую  версию своего смартфона iPhone 3G. В аппарате появилась поддержка сетей 3-го поколения, GPS и исправлены некоторые недостатки предыдущей модели. Официальные поставки устройства осуществляются более чем  в 70 стран (в том числе и в Россию). Благодаря успешным продажам iPhone компания Apple начала завоевание рынка смартфонов (около 5 % мировых продаж).

       Осенью 2008 года вышел первый аппарат на базе Android — T-Mobile G1 (HTC Dream).

       В конце 2008 года компании Sony Ericsson и Motorola отказались от дальнейшей разработки платформы UIQ[2]. В это же время компания Nokia выпускает сенсорный аппарат Nokia 5800 на базе Symbian OS 9.4. Смартфон поддерживает управление без использования стилуса и ориентирован на массовый рынок. Одновременно с данным устройством был анонсирован флагманский смартфон Nokia N97 c сенсорным экраном и выдвижной QWERTY/ЙЦУКЕН-клавиатурой, который вышел в середине 2009 года.

    1. Особенность смартфонов

       Наличие операционной системы (ОС) — главная особенность, отличающая смартфон от обычного мобильного телефона. У коммуникаторов же операционка  есть по определению. При выборе конкретной модели смартфона или коммуникатора  ОС часто становится определяющим фактором. Итак, что же представляют собой Symbian, Windows Mobile, Palm OS.

       Смартфо́н, реже смартофон (англ. smartphone — умный телефон) — мобильный телефон, сравнимый с карманным персональным компьютером (КПК). Также для обозначения некоторых устройств, совмещающих функциональность мобильного телефона и КПК часто используется термин «коммуникатор».

       Коммуникатор (англ. Communicator, PDA Phone) — карманный персональный компьютер, дополненный функциональностью мобильного телефона.

       Смартфоны и коммуникаторы отличаются от обычных  мобильных телефонов наличием достаточно развитой операционной системы, открытой для разработки программного обеспечения сторонними разработчиками (операционная система обычных мобильных телефонов закрыта для сторонних разработчиков). Установка дополнительных приложенийпозволяет значительно улучшить функциональность смартфонов и коммуникаторов по сравнению с обычными мобильными телефонами [3].

       Однако  в последнее время граница  между «обычными» телефонами и смартфонами  все больше стирается, новые телефоны (за исключением самых дешёвых  моделей) давно обзавелись функциональностью, некогда присущей только смартфонам, например, электронная почта и HTML-браузер[1]. Термин же «коммуникатор» используется в основном как синоним для смартфона.

       Часто встречается достаточно близкое  к истине полушутливое определение, что смартфон — это «движение от телефона к КПК», а коммуникатор, соответственно, — «движение от КПК к телефону».

       Наличие полнофункциональной операционной системы делает смартфоны и коммуникаторы  более привлекательными в глазах большинства пользователей. Современные  телефоны (модели средней ценовой  категории и выше) прекрасно справляются со многими задачами, выходящими за рамки телефонных: работа с электронной почтой, просмотр текстовых документов и электронных таблиц, работа с планировщиком задач и многими другими. Расширение функциональности телефонов возможно за счёт J2ME-программ, которые поддерживаются практически всеми мобильными телефонами, смартфонами и коммуникаторами. Экран целого ряда мобильных телефонов не уступает большинству смартфонов, большинство моделей оснащены разъемом для карты памяти.

       Важно отметить, что программы, написанные специально для операционной системы  смартфона или коммуникатора, являются полноценными скомпилированными в двоичный код последовательностями низкоуровневых микропроцессорных команд. Специализированные приложения рациональней используют ресурсы процессора и, как правило, обладают бо́льшим функционалом, чем «универсальные» J2ME-программы. Однако для большинства пользователей данное обстоятельство не является основным критерием выбора. Смартфоны продвигаются производителями за счёт других факторов, таких как продвинутые мультимедийные функции (более качественная камера, расширенные возможности воспроизведения видеофайлов, улучшенные музыкальные способности), Wi-Fi,GPS и т. п.

    1. Отличия между смартфонами  и куомуникаторами

       В настоящее время не существует четкого  разграничения между смартфонами и коммуникаторами, поскольку функциональность обоих классов устройств примерно одинакова. Различные эксперты и производители по-разному трактуют эти термины. Часто применяется так называемый «исторический подход», который заключается в следующем: если устройство ведет свою родословную от КПК — то это коммуникатор, а если от мобильных телефонов — то это смартфон. В рамках этого подхода под коммуникаторамиобычно подразумеваются устройства с сенсорным экраном (может быть дополнен клавиатурой), работающие под управлением операционной системы Windows MobilePalmOS или Android. Устройства с Windows Mobile, использующие для ввода информации исключительно QWERTY- и/или цифровую клавиатуру (аналог телефонной), называются смартфонами. Большинство устройств под управлением Symbian OS традиционно относят к смартфонам (за исключением Nokia серий 9xxx, Nokia E90 и некоторых других). В остальных случаях позиционирование устройства зависит от производителя (обычно устройства с сенсорным экранам относят к коммуникаторам, а к смартфонам относят устройства без такого экрана) [3].

       Также часть специалистов разделяет коммуникаторы  и смартфоны соответственно наличием или отсутствием полноразмерной (QWERTY) клавиатуры (виртуальной или  физической).

       В начале 2000-х граница между смартфонами  и коммуникаторами была более  выражена. Первые коммуникаторы фактически являлись КПК с дополнительным GSM-модулем. Они не отличались от КПК ни размером (диагональ экрана 3,5—4 дюйма, разрешение 320×240), ни весом, а дополнительные телефонные функции способствовали удорожанию аппарата и сокращали время автономной работы. Смартфоны, в свою очередь, мало отличались от телефонов, размер экрана и его разрешение были невысоки, а функциональность не дотягивала до КПК. Компания Nokia, продвигая свои смартфоны, основной упор делала на дизайне, игровых и мультимедийных возможностях и т. п., не заостряя внимание на интеллектуальности устройств. Однако с течением времени продукты, называемые смартфонами и коммуникаторами, сближались. Размеры коммуникаторов уменьшались, а телефонные функции выходили на первый план. Размеры смартфонов наоборот, увеличивались, а функциональность достигла уровня КПК.

       Очередной этап развития смартфонов начался после  успешного выхода на рынок мобильного телефона iPhone от фирмы Apple. Операционная система данного устройства, позиционируемого как смартфон, была функционально урезана из маркетинговых соображений. Так, была ограничена возможность установки программ сторонних производителей, имелись ограничения в части многозадачности. Тем не менее, благодаря удачному дизайну и грамотной политике продвижения, это устройство стало законодателем мод и установило новые стандарты для бесклавиатурных устройств. Если в середине 2000-х годов размеры экрана большинства коммуникаторов и смартфонов составляли 2,4-2,8 дюйма с разрешением 320×240 точек, то в настоящее время типичным стал экран 3-4" с разрешением 480×320 (iPhone, Android), 800×480 (Android), 640×360 (S60v5, Symbian³), 960×640 (iPhone) [3].

    1. Наиболее  распространенные операционные системы

       Наиболее  распространённые операционные системы  и платформы для смартфонов:

  • BlackBerry OS (RIM) — устройства на этой системе широко используются в основном в США, так как спецслужбы некоторых стран не заинтересованы в использовании этих смартфонов в своей стране из-за того, что все входящие/исходящие данные шифруются с помощью AES.[7]
  • Windows Mobile и Windows CE — компактная ОС компании Microsoft, выпускается с 1996 года и занимает крупный сегмент рынка ОС для смартфонов.
  • Windows Phone 7 — новая разработка компании Microsoft, кардинально отличающаяся от Windows Mobile.
  • Palm OS — некогда популярная платформа, в настоящее время аппараты на базе Palm OS малораспространены. Последний смартфон под управлением данной операционной системы был представлен в конце 2007 года (Palm Centro).
  • Palm webOS — 8 января 2009 года был анонсирован смартфон Palm Pre под управлением новой ОС Palm webOS, ядром которой является ОС Linux[8]. В дальнейшем компания Palm, которая на данный момент куплена компанией HP будет выпускать смартфоны только с ОС Palm webOS под новым брендом HP.
  • Android — Самая популярная в мире платформа для смартфонов, с открытым исходным кодом, разрабатываемая OHA (группа компаний во главе с Google). Платформа базируется на Linux.
  • Symbian OS — По состоянию на начало 2010 года на базе этой ОС осталась всего 1 платформа: Series 60, которая используется преимущественно в устройствах Nokia, а также некоторых моделях Samsung.
  • Linux — широкого распространения не получили, однако традиционно считаются перспективным направлением. Смартфоны на базе Linux распространены в основном в Азии. Платформы: Maemo (используется в интернет-планшетах Nokia 770-N810 и смартфоне Nokia N900), OpenMoko (Neo 1973Neo FreeRunner) [4].
    1. Symbian

       Это самая распространенная операционная система для смартфонов; в коммуникаторах она не применяется. Symbian OS разработана  международным консорциумом, объединяющим компании Nokia, Ericsson, Psion, Matsushita, Siemens. Прототипом для нее послужила операционная система EPOC 32.

       Symbian OS изначально создавалась исключительно  для смартфонов. Разработка оказалась  исключительно удачной, благодаря  разделению ядра системы и  графического интерфейса. В смартфоны  устанавливается не Symbian OS «в чистом  виде», а ее различные версии, так называемые интерфейсы.

       Самой распространенной версией (интерфейсом) является Nokia Series 60, используемая в большинстве  смартфонов Nokia (а также в моделях Siemens SX1SendoPanasonic и некоторых других). Менее распространены Nokia Series 90 (Nokia 7710) и Nokia Series 80 (93009500). Еще один весьма популярный интерфейс ОС Symbian называется UIQ и устанавливается в смартфоны Sony Ericsson и некоторые другие (отдельные модели BenQMotorola).

       На  сегодняшний день самой новой  является 9-я версия ОС Symbian, но до сих  пор выпускаются и аппараты с 6-й версией (например, Nokia N-Gage QD) [4].

       Программ, предназначенных для Symbian OS существует огромное количество; их можно узнать по расширению SIS. Файлы в формате SIS представляют собой самораспаковывающийся  архив.

       Работоспособность Symbian вызывает только положительные  отклики. Даже на смартфонах с ограниченными  ресурсами система работает без  сбоев и зависаний. Очень хорошо в Symbian реализована многозадачность, то есть одновременное выполнение нескольких приложений.

    1. Windows Mobile

       Хотя  платформа Windows Mobile и отстает от Symbian в популярности на рынке смартфонов, в последнее время появляется все больше и больше смартфонов и  коммуникаторов с операционной системой от Microsoft. Главные преимущества Windows Mobile — привычный по настольным ПК интерфейс, хорошая реализация многозадачности, поддержка аппаратов с высоким  разрешением экрана, большое разнообразие моделей.

Информация о работе Операционные системы для смартфонов